Alanah Raykovich

Senior Research Director
Alanah specializes in design and management of large data collection projects with a focus on health and health care.

Alanah is a senior research director in NORC’s Health Care Programs department with over 10 years of survey research experience. She oversees design, management, and innovation within multi-mode data collection projects. Alanah has particular expertise in interviewer data quality, projections and budget management, materials and mailings, interviewer training, and cross-team collaboration.

For the Medicare Current Beneficiary Survey (MCBS), Alanah previously served as the data collection task lead and currently oversees special projects and innovation in data collection methodologies. She also supports data collection on The National Longitudinal Study of the High School Class of 1972 (NLS-72). There she improves processes and scales protocols for full data collection launch. Alanah previously supported the All of Us Participant & Partner Services Center and the American Health Values Survey.

Prior to NORC, Alanah served as a program coordinator based at the University of Illinois at Chicago for the Global Program in Occupational Health Practice (GPOHP), the Illinois Occupational Surveillance Program (IOSP), and the Great Lakes Center for Children's Environmental Health. She also worked as the clinical services coordinator of the Colorado Colorectal Screening Program.
